Clarify the distinctions among words please
Denote, connote, imply, comply, elaborate, notate

Notate, notation - writing, to write
Denote , designate - indicate
Connote, connotation - remember con as in what is it connected to - similar to imply but more like subtext
Imply - suggest
Comply - like complete, finish, but in adherence to a rule
Elaborate - to add on to in detail
